Sanskrit Verse
नियतं मरणं यस्मात् तस्मादरिष्टमुच्यते।
— (Charaka Samhita, Indriyasthana 1/4)
Explanation
Arishta signs are fatal or prognostic signs that indicate the incurability of a disease and the impending death of the patient. These are specific signs and symptoms related to the patient’s physical appearance, behavior, and sensory perception that signify a complete collapse of the body’s life-sustaining mechanisms.
Clinical Importance
The knowledge of Arishta signs is crucial for a physician to determine the prognosis of a disease. It helps in deciding whether to continue treatment or to focus on palliative care, and to inform the patient’s family about the severity of the condition.
